

Hotel Description
Honestly, the Gem Langham Court Hotel surprised me – and I mean that in the best way possible. Walking up to this place on Langham Street, you’re literally around the corner from Oxford Circus but somehow tucked away from all that madness. The building itself has that classic London brick facade thing going on, nothing too flashy, but once you step inside there’s this immediate sense that someone actually cares about the details here.
The location is what really gets me though. You’re basically a two-minute walk from the BBC Broadcasting House (you can actually see it from some of the upper floor windows), and Regent Street is right there when you need your shopping fix. But here’s the thing most people don’t realize – Langham Street is just quiet enough that you’re not dealing with the constant tourist chaos, yet you can walk to Marylebone in one direction or Fitzrovia in the other without breaking a sweat. I’ve stayed in plenty of central London spots where you’re either in the thick of everything or completely isolated, but this hits that sweet spot.
The rooms are… well, they’re London-sized, so don’t expect a palace, but they’ve done clever things with the space. The beds are actually comfortable (I’m picky about this), and the bathrooms are modern without being sterile. What I really appreciated was the soundproofing – given how central you are, I expected street noise to be an issue, but honestly slept better here than at some countryside places I’ve stayed. The staff seems to genuinely know the neighborhood too, which sounds like a small thing but makes a huge difference when you need restaurant recommendations or the fastest route to avoid Oxford Street crowds.
Look, with a 7.2 rating you’re not looking at perfection here, and I get it – maybe the lobby could use a refresh, and the lift is one of those tiny European ones that barely fits two people with luggage. But for a 4-star in this part of London, it delivers on what actually matters. The price point makes sense, the location is legitimately brilliant for exploring, and there’s something refreshingly unpretentious about the whole operation. If you’re the type who needs a rooftop pool and marble everything, keep looking. But if you want a solid base in central London where you can actually get some sleep and the staff treats you like a human being rather than a room number, this place works.
